
h1.prd {color:#FF6600;background-image:url(/common/xsl/b2c/groupe-cif/picts/ic_h1_prd.gif);border-bottom:1px solid #FF6600;}
h1.prd span {color:#FF6600;}

p.prd_links 
{
    float:left;
    margin-top:5px;
    width:150px;
    border-right:3px solid #FF6600;
} 

p.prd_links a 
{
    display:block;
    color:#00A2C9;
    font-weight:bold;
    text-align:right;
    text-decoration:none;
    background-image:url(/common/xsl/b2c/groupe-cif/picts/fleche.gif);
    background-position:right;background-repeat:no-repeat;padding-right:13px;line-height:15px;}

p.prd_intro 
{
    float:left;
    margin-top:5px;
    width:475px;
    padding-left:9px;
}

div.lst div.prd_on, div.lst div.prd {min-height:60px;padding-top:10px;padding-left:10px;padding-right:10px;}
* html div.lst div.prd_on, * html div.lst div.prd {height:60px;padding:10px;}
div.lst div.prd_on {background-color:#ECECEC;} /*une ligne sur deux grise*/
div.prd p.txt, div.prd_on p.txt {float:left;width:408px;margin-right:10px;} 
div.prd p.prix, div.prd_on p.prix {float:left;width:80px;padding-top:45px;color:#00A2C9;font-weight:bold;font-style:italic;} 

div#detail_prd {margin-bottom:20px;background-image:url(/common/xsl/b2c/groupe-cif/picts/bg_detail_prd.gif);background-repeat:repeat-y;}

div.left {float:left;border-right:3px solid #FF6600;padding:5px;width:140px;background-color:#fff;}
div.right {float:left;width:464px;background-color:#fff;}
div.left img {display:block;width:138px;height:103px;margin-bottom:5px;border:1px solid #FF6600;}
div.left img.vignette {display:block;float:left;width:30px;height:23px;margin-bottom:5px;margin-right:4px;border:1px solid #FF6600;}

div.right div.prd_p_1 {float:left;width:344px;padding:10px;}
* html div.right div.prd_p_1 {float:left;width:344px;padding:10px;}
div.right div.prd_p_2 {float:left;width:80px;padding:10px;}
div.right span.mise_a_jour {display:block;width:444px;height:15px;line-height:15px;padding-left:10px;padding-right:10px;background-color:#AEAEAE;color:#fff;font-weight:bold;}
div.right div.prd_p_3 {width:444px;min-height:67px;padding:10px;background-color:#D9D9D9;}
* html div.right div.prd_p_3 {height:67px;}
div.right div.contact {display:block;margin:0;width:410px;height:37px;padding-top:3px;padding-left:40px;padding-right:14px;background-color:#D9D9D9;color:#fff;font-weight:bold;background-image:url(/common/xsl/b2c/groupe-cif/picts/ic_tel.gif);background-repeat:no-repeat;color:#FF6600;text-align:left;}
div.right div.prd_p_4 {width:464px;height:25px;background-color:#BFBFBF;line-height:25px;font-size:10px;}
div.right div.prd_p_4 a {display:block;margin-left:15px;color:#fff; font-weight:bold;text-decoration:none;}


